| Abstract |
We present a study of the photon + b-jet production at the Tevatron in the CDF II detector. The analysis is performed with a dataset that makes use of the on-line tracking reconstruction provided by the SVT to enhance the b content and lower the photon Et threshold with respect to the inclusive photon sample. The trigger efficiency is measured directly from data. We considere events with Et(γ)>12 GeV, |η(γ)|<1.1, Et(j)>20 GeV, |η(j)|<1.5, and Δ R(jγ)>0.7, and measure the total cross section as well as the differential cross sections as a function of photon Et and b-jet Et.
